Nitric oxide synthase type 2 promoter polymorphisms, nitric oxide production, and disease severity in Tanzanian children with malaria.
The Journal of infectious diseases - 1 Dec 1999
Levesque M C, Hobbs M R, Anstey N M, Vaughn T N, Chancellor J A, Pole A, Perkins D J, Misukonis M A, Chanock S J, Granger D L, Weinberg J B
Abstract excerpt
Nitric oxide (NO) plays an important role in host resistance to infection with a variety of organisms. Two recent reports from Gabon and Gambia identified associations of malaria disease severity with the inducible NO synthase (NOS2) promoter G-954C and short allele (<11 repeats) pentanucleotide microsatellite polymorphisms, respectively. It was postulated that there would be a correlation of these polymorphisms...
